Hummel | Schubert
September 18-September 20, 2011
Dirk Brossé, conductor. Alison Balsom, trumpet. Mendelssohn, The Hebrides, Op.26 (Fingal's Cave). Hummel, Trumpet Concerto in E-flat major. Brossé, Elegy for Strings. Schubert, Symphony No. 3 in D major, D. 200. Exuberant and eloquent trumpeter Alison Balsom begins our 2011/2012 season on a high note with Hummel's Trumpet Concerto. Youth and vitality take you across the European continent as you explore the caves of Scotland through the eyes of Mendelssohn, the dances of Vienna with Schubert and a brand new work by our very own Maestro Brossé.
